Existence, Authority and Binding Obligation. (a) Each Seller is duly organized, validly existing and in good standing under the laws of its jurisdiction of formation, with full power and authority to enter into and deliver this Agreement and the other agreements, documents or instruments contemplated hereby (collectively, the “Transaction Documents”), to carry out its obligations under, and to consummate the transactions contemplated by, the Transaction Documents (collectively, the “Transactions”).
